Predicted Newcastle side to face Fulham: Trio benched

Here is how we predict Newcastle United and Fulham will line-up ahead of their Championship encounter this weekend.

To be played on Saturday 11th March 2017 at 15:00. Venue: St. James’ Park, Newcastle

Odds: Newcastle 8/11, Draw 13/5, Fulham 7/2

Championship table-toppers Newcastle United host seventh placed Fulham in a game that is far from straightforward.

Despite seemingly heading for a Premier League return at the first time of asking, Newcastle have seen their lead at the top of the second-tier cut to three points, following their 0-0 draw with Reading in midweek – whereas Fulham are currently experiencing an encouraging run of form, with just one defeat from their previous eight league matches.

Further, the Cottagers, who defeated Newcastle on the opening day of the season, have recent history firmly in their favour. Indeed, Fulham have won seven of the past 11 meetings between the sides, including four victories in the most recent six meetings.

Ahead of this weekend’s clash, Magpies boss Rafa Benitez looks set to move three of his starters from the Reading game to a role on the substitutes bench – namely forward Daryl Murphy, winger Yoan Gouffran and midfielder Jack Colback.

Goal-getter Dwight Gayle is fully expected to be given the centre forward’s role, with Christian Atsu replacing Gouffran and the more adventurous Mohamed Diame starting ahead of Colback – in what would appear to be a very forward thinking line-up.

Newcastle’s defensive unit may well remain unchanged, as full back Jesus Gamez looks set to retain his place ahead of Vernon Anita following the 0-0 result against Reading – meaning that Newcastle are still yet to concede a goal with Gamez on the pitch.

Opponents Fulham, meanwhile, will consider drafting highly rated left back Ryan Sessegnon into the starting XI, after the 16-year-old played the final half-an-hour of the comeback draw against Leeds on Tuesday evening.

Here is the predicted line-up for both Newcastle United and Fulham, in full:

Newcastle predicted lineup

  • Karl Darlow
  • Ciaran Clark
  • Paul Dummett
  • Jesús Gámez
  • Jamaal Lascelles
  • Christian Atsu
  • Mohamed Diamé
  • Matt Ritchie
  • Jonjo Shelvey
  • Ayoze Pérez
  • Dwight Gayle

Fulham predicted lineup

  • David Button
  • Ryan Fredericks
  • Tomas Kalas
  • Tim Ream
  • Ryan Sessegnon
  • Tom Cairney
  • Stefan Johansen
  • Neeskens Kebano
  • Kevin McDonald
  • Chris Martin
  • Sone Aluko
